Autore Topic: Utilizzo di software di terze parti sotto licenza GNU GPL  (Letto 1787 volte)

Offline maro

  • Nuovo arrivato
  • *
  • Post: 15
    • Mostra profilo
  • Dispositivo Android:
    Htc Evo 3D, Hp Touchpad
  • Sistema operativo:
    Windows 7
Utilizzo di software di terze parti sotto licenza GNU GPL
« il: 24 Settembre 2012, 17:37:29 CEST »
Salve,

se possibile vorrei un chiarimento sull'utilizzo di software di terze parti nello sviluppo di applicazioni.
Detto meglio, ho sviluppato un applicazione che per eseguire una determinata azione utilizza un software sotto licenza gnu gpl http://jexcelapi.sourceforge.net/, dato che voglio mettere la mia applicazione a pagamento corro qualche rischio ad usare quel software soltanto includendolo dentro la mia applicazione?cosa devo fare per adeguarmi?

ho provato a leggere le faq delle gpl ma non ho capito molto e sono ancora più confuso di prima, se qualcuno può chiarirmi la cosa gliene sarei grato  :D

Offline emaborsa

  • Utente normale
  • ***
  • Post: 274
  • Java Developer
    • Google+
    • emaborsa
    • Mostra profilo
    • www.emaborsa.com
  • Dispositivo Android:
    Samsung Galaxy S2
  • Sistema operativo:
    Linux 10 - Win8.1 - Android 4.1.2
Re:Utilizzo di software di terze parti sotto licenza GNU GPL
« Risposta #1 il: 24 Settembre 2012, 17:46:24 CEST »
Con il SW sotto GPL puoi farci qualsiasi cosa. L'unica "pecca" è che DEVI rendere il codice sorgente pubblico, cioè open source.

Offline bradipao

  • Moderatore globale
  • Utente storico
  • *****
  • Post: 4043
  • keep it simple
    • Github
    • Google+
    • bradipao
    • Mostra profilo
  • Dispositivo Android:
    Nexus 5
  • Play Store ID:
    Bradipao
  • Sistema operativo:
    W7
Re:Utilizzo di software di terze parti sotto licenza GNU GPL
« Risposta #2 il: 24 Settembre 2012, 18:05:02 CEST »
Sembra che la libreria sia rilasciata sotto LGPLv2.

Se non sbaglio le Lesser-GPL consentono di rilasciare il software che le usa con altre licenze.
NON rispondo a domande nei messaggi privati
Bradipao @ Play Store

Offline maro

  • Nuovo arrivato
  • *
  • Post: 15
    • Mostra profilo
  • Dispositivo Android:
    Htc Evo 3D, Hp Touchpad
  • Sistema operativo:
    Windows 7
Re:Utilizzo di software di terze parti sotto licenza GNU GPL
« Risposta #3 il: 24 Settembre 2012, 18:31:27 CEST »
Sembra che la libreria sia rilasciata sotto LGPLv2.

Se non sbaglio le Lesser-GPL consentono di rilasciare il software che le usa con altre licenze.

ho letto in giro per il web che se integro librerie sotto lgpl posso solamente includere un link al recupero del sorgente lgpl facendone menzione all'interno della mia app ma senza rendere quest'ultima open source.
è esatta questa cosa?

inoltre secondo wikipedia nel paragrafo differenze dalla gpl http://it.wikipedia.org/wiki/GNU_Lesser_General_Public_License:
« Un programma che non contenga alcun derivato di nessuna porzione della Libreria, ma è progettato per lavorare con la Libreria attraverso compilazione o collegamento con questa, viene definito "un'opera che usa la Libreria". Tale opera, isolata, non è derivata dalla Libreria, e pertanto ricade al di fuori dell'ambito di questa Licenza. »

Quindi in teoria non serve neanche che io menzioni l'utilizzo della suddetta libreria giusto?
« Ultima modifica: 24 Settembre 2012, 18:38:27 CEST da maro, Reason: aggiunte nuove informazioni »

Offline iceweasel

  • Moderatore globale
  • Utente senior
  • *****
  • Post: 878
    • Mostra profilo
  • Dispositivo Android:
    LGE P990 - Google Nexus 5
  • Sistema operativo:
    Linux Debian Sid
Re:Utilizzo di software di terze parti sotto licenza GNU GPL
« Risposta #4 il: 24 Settembre 2012, 18:47:24 CEST »
Si, se prendi un programma noto non open source come app di Goole+ e vai su impostazioni -> informazioni -> licenze open source, c'è elenco di tutti i software open source con le licenze d'uso.

La licenza LGPL non obbliga ai programmi che la usano di essere open source, ma obbliga, oltre a citare la provenienza, in caso di modifiche o aggiunte al codice sorgente di essere pubbliche e liberamente accessibili.
adb logcat | tee /tmp/logcat | grep TAG

Offline bradipao

  • Moderatore globale
  • Utente storico
  • *****
  • Post: 4043
  • keep it simple
    • Github
    • Google+
    • bradipao
    • Mostra profilo
  • Dispositivo Android:
    Nexus 5
  • Play Store ID:
    Bradipao
  • Sistema operativo:
    W7
Re:Utilizzo di software di terze parti sotto licenza GNU GPL
« Risposta #5 il: 24 Settembre 2012, 18:51:50 CEST »
Quindi in teoria non serve neanche che io menzioni l'utilizzo della suddetta libreria giusto?

Credo che invece sia l'unico tuo obbligo.

Almeno così ho compreso leggendo la sezione 6 della LGPL
GNU Lesser General Public License v2.1 - GNU Project - Free Software Foundation
NON rispondo a domande nei messaggi privati
Bradipao @ Play Store

Offline maro

  • Nuovo arrivato
  • *
  • Post: 15
    • Mostra profilo
  • Dispositivo Android:
    Htc Evo 3D, Hp Touchpad
  • Sistema operativo:
    Windows 7
Re:Utilizzo di software di terze parti sotto licenza GNU GPL
« Risposta #6 il: 24 Settembre 2012, 18:56:50 CEST »
Credo che invece sia l'unico tuo obbligo.

Almeno così ho compreso leggendo la sezione 6 della LGPL
GNU Lesser General Public License v2.1 - GNU Project - Free Software Foundation

Ok grazie a tutti per il chiarimento, ora penso e spero di aver capito :-).
Comunque avevo gia intenzione di menzionare il tutto come prevenzione :D